Who are we?


We want to be the best place that any of our 8,000 colleagues have ever worked.


We're the UK's largest long-term savings and retirement business. We offer our 13 million customers products across our market-leading brands, including Standard Life, SunLife and ReAssure, with c.£310 billion of assets under administration. We're a FTSE 100 organisation that is tackling key issues such as transitioning our portfolio to net zero by 2050, and we're not done yet.


The role


The Financial Performance team is responsible for calculating the monthly MI and projections for the business plan covering solvency, IFRS and liquidity as well as key internal and external metrics.
The successful applicant will report to the Head of Financial Performance and will carry out detailed technical review/analysis of results, and resolve technical issues across the team with the aim of improving the accuracy of the reporting processes and understanding of the results. There will be a particular focus on the solvency position of the life entities, although the role may also cover wider projects.
